On March 8, 2024, the Pentagon’s All-domain Anomaly Resolution Office (AARO) released its historical report on UAP, shortly after briefing only a select group of journalists associated with seven mainstream media outlets, none of whom seemingly bothered to fact-check the error-ridden report. “The disappointing lack of critical press coverage of this important report prompted me to begin compiling the insights of UAP scholars and experts who have studied the history of UAP and the US government,” wrote former Deputy Assistant Secretary of Defense for Intelligence Christopher Mellon, in a recent lengthy rebuttal in response to the report’s release.

This week on The Micah Hanks Program, we analyze Mellon’s response to the AARO report, along with several intriguing revelations it contains, including the purported existence of a secretive UAP sightings program at Area 51 in the 1980s, how the CIA may have once considered whether UAP were extraterrestrial technologies, and much more.
